> We have identified an issue where predefined roles are not modifiable,
> however a Dept. of VA security checklist requires that no roles have
> unlimited connections. The Predefined roles have unlimited connections, is
> there a way to modify these?
>
>
Pre-defined roles do not have the login attribute so the number of
connections attribute is irrelevant.

Superusers are not so constrained.
